摘要
A design method is presented for a wastewater disposal scheme suitable for coastal communities in both developed and developing countries. The disposal technique exploits the natural flushing mechanisms of estuaries to pump effluent out of the estuary and away from the coast. By placing the outfall within an estuary near the mouth and timing the waste discharge to coincide with the ebbing tide, two advantages ensue: (1) Upstream transport is avoided; and (2) the chance of effluent being re-entrained at the entrance is minimized. Where there are sensitive environmental targets between the outfall and entrance, Monte Carlo simulation of the transport dispersion processes within the channel is used to predict the distribution of pollutant concentration and, hence, the standard of treatment required. Timing of the, discharge cycle is determined by consideration of the dynamics of the ebb and flood flow patterns at the channel entrance. The method is applied to a case study being considered for New South Wales, Australia.
